AFTER MESSI’S 365TH LA LIGA RECORD GOAL, WHO IS THE GREATER; MESSI OR RONALDO?
Mercurial Lionel Messi opened his 2018 account with a bang. On Sunday, he equalled the 39-year record set by another legendary footballer, Gerd Muller when he scored his 365th La Liga goal for FC Barcelona.
He achieved the feat, even with 27 matches less than what it took the legendary Germany’s Muller to do. It was Messi’s 400th appearance in La Liga when he guided Barcelona to a 3-0 win over Levante.
